Business Development Representative

1 week ago


Calgary, Alberta, Canada Upzoids Full time

Overview:
 Upzoids is seeking a proactive, results-oriented 
Business Development Representative (BDR)
 to lead B2B sales initiatives and drive revenue growth within the Microsoft ecosystem. You will play a key role in identifying opportunities, building trusted relationships, and delivering impactful solutions to clients across North America.

This is a junior sales role focused on prospecting, coordinating meetings, following up on leads, and supporting our sales and leadership team. It is ideal for someone early in their career who wants to learn B2B technology services sales within the Microsoft ecosystem.

Key Responsibilities

  • Research target accounts in our key segments such as cities, public sector, not-for-profit, and membership associations
  • Generate and qualify leads through cold calls, emails, LinkedIn outreach, and event follow ups
  • Coordinate and schedule discovery calls, demos, and follow up meetings for the sales and leadership team
  • Maintain and update lead, contact, and opportunity information in the CRM and keep activities up to date
  • Follow up consistently on inbound inquiries, referrals, and Microsoft or partner sourced leads
  • Assist in preparing basic outreach templates, follow up sequences, and meeting summaries
  • Support the tracking of RFPs, RFIs, and tender opportunities and coordinate internal actions around them
  • Use social selling techniques to engage prospects on LinkedIn and other relevant channels
  • Collaborate with marketing to support campaigns, events, and conferences and follow up with generated leads
  • Help prepare simple weekly and monthly pipeline and activity reports for management
  • Stay informed at a high level about Microsoft Dynamics 365 and Power Platform so you can speak confidently in initial conversations
  • Perform additional sales support tasks as required in a growing services business

Requirements – Must Have

  • Post secondary education in Business, Marketing, Communications, Technology, or a related field, or equivalent practical experience
  • Approximately 6 months to 2 years of experience in sales, inside sales, business development, customer service, or a similar customer facing role
  • Comfortable making cold calls, sending outreach emails, and following up persistently yet professionally
  • Strong verbal and written communication skills and confidence speaking with business stakeholders
  • Good organizational skills with the ability to manage multiple leads, tasks, and follow ups in parallel
  • Basic familiarity with CRM tools to log activities and manage a pipeline, or willingness to learn quickly
  • Self starter mindset with curiosity, willingness to learn, and openness to feedback and coaching
  • Eligibility to work in Canada

Nice to Have

  • Experience selling or supporting B2B technology, consulting, or professional services
  • Familiarity with Microsoft Dynamics 365, Power Platform, or the broader Microsoft ecosystem
  • Experience working with public sector, municipalities, not-for-profit organizations, or membership associations
  • Previous use of LinkedIn Sales Navigator or similar tools for prospecting
  • Experience supporting RFP or proposal processes in any capacity

Bonus Skills:

  • Experience in Microsoft Partner sales, co-sell motions, or Microsoft licensing models.
  • Understanding of the Dynamics 365 and Power Platform product landscape and common use cases.
  • Experience selling to public sector, municipal, or other regulated industries.

Why Join Upzoids?

  • Join a fast-growing consultancy led by Microsoft MVPs with deep delivery expertise in Dynamics 365 and Power Platform.
  • Sell high-value Microsoft solutions that deliver real, measurable impact for cities, communities, and enterprises.
  • High autonomy and visibility within a flat, collaborative structure where your contribution is recognized.
  • Flexible work culture with a clear path for growth and performance-based rewards.


  • Calgary, Alberta, Canada Lotus Group Full time

    At Lotus Group we embrace our mission To Empower Human Potential.Lotus Group is an award winning Executive Search, Professional Recruitment and Human Resources Firm. We have an exclusive business model which aligns with our values and through this we create powerful outcomes for our clients, candidates and our team. We have maintained a 95-98% success rate...


  • Calgary, Alberta, Canada Heritage Business Interiors Full time

    New Business Development Job Title: New Business Development ManagerType: Full-timeHours: Monday – Friday, 8am – 4:30pmWhat We're Looking ForHBI is seeking a proactive, hunter‑style business development professional who thrives on generating new client relationships and building business from the ground up.This position focuses exclusively on...


  • Calgary, Alberta, Canada Sprouse Fire & Safety Full time

    Are you competitive? An opportunist? A winner? A client focused ambassador?A part of the Onyx-Fire family of companies, a leader in the Canadian fire protection service industry, Sprouse Fire & Safety, is growing and searching for ambitious business development representatives to further increase our market share in the Greater Calgary Area.Key...


  • Calgary, Alberta, Canada Sidetrade Full time

    Are you interested in joining a fast-growing international company that is a leader in its market? Are you ready to tackle stimulating challenges targeting large enterprises? Passionate about Technology and Global Organizations?Come and join us Sidetrade is a global SaaS provider recognized as a Leader by Gartner in its Magic Quadrant )You will become a part...


  • Calgary, Alberta, Canada TEC Canada Full time

    The CompanyTEC Canada is a leadership development and peer advisory organization that helps CEOs, entrepreneurs, and senior executives grow their businesses, strengthen their leadership, and enhance their lives. We bring together top business leaders in confidential peer groups, supported by expert mentoring, to solve challenges, share insights, and drive...


  • Calgary, Alberta, Canada TEC Canada Full time

    About the Company- TEC Canada is a leadership development and peer advisory organization that helps CEOs, entrepreneurs, and senior executives grow their businesses, strengthen their leadership, and enhance their lives. We bring together top business leaders in confidential peer groups, supported by expert mentoring, to solve challenges, share insights, and...


  • Calgary, Alberta, Canada Western Eagle Security Full time

    Job OverviewWe are seeking a dynamic and motivated Business Development Representative to join our growing team. This role involves identifying new business opportunities, building strong client relationships, and driving sales growth across various industries. The ideal candidate will have excellent communication skills, a passion for sales, and the ability...


  • Calgary, Alberta, Canada Cantrex Nationwide Full time

    About Cantrex NationwideFor more than 60 years, Cantrex Nationwide has worked with independent Canadian retailers to help them grow their businesses in an ever-changing marketplace. With more than 1,000 retail outlets across Canada in the Appliance, Consumer Electronics, Furniture, Bedding, Photography, Floor Covering, Home Décor, Outdoor Cooking and Power...


  • Calgary, Alberta, Canada HazTrack Inc. Full time

    Job Description: Business Development Representative (BDR)Company:HazTrack Inc.Location:Calgary, AlbertaPosition Type:Full-timeCompensation:~$60,000 salaryEligibility:Hold a university degreeAbout HazTrack Inc.HazTrack is bringing IoT sensor technology and real-time data analytics to a massive, overlooked industrial market: used cooking oil (UCO) collection....


  • Calgary, Alberta, Canada Stampede Moving And Storage Ltd Full time

    About UsAt Stampede Moving & Storage, we're Calgary's trusted moving team — known for reliability, professionalism, and genuine western hospitality. As we continue expanding across Alberta, we're looking for a motivated, outgoing, relationship-focused Business Development Representative to help us grow our presence in Calgary's real estate, senior living,...